 The opportunity | He angitūtanga

Looking for a role where you can thrive outdoors and enjoy a hands-on career in sports turf and groundskeeping?

We’re looking for a reliable and motivated individual to join our turf maintenance team. You'll enjoy variety of turf maintenance activities working across parks, sports fields, and green spaces. From mowing and line marking to irrigation, fertilising, weed control, and machinery upkeep, it’s all an everyday part of the role.

 

About you | He kōrero mōu

We’re on the lookout for a motivated team player with a solid work ethic and a current NZ Driver Licence. If you love working outdoors—rain or shine—and have the physical fitness to match, this could be your perfect fit. Ideally, you’ll hold Level 4 National Certificate in Turf Management, with relevant experience. 

Got the experience but not the qualification? We’ll help you to study towards the qualification. Let’s cultivate something great together!
